Comparable Facts
Compare Tuskegee University in Tuskegee, AL with University of West Florida in Pensacola, FL on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.
University of West Florida is larger than Tuskegee University based on total student enrollment (14,822 students vs. 3,121 students)
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io
- Tuskegee University is located in Tuskegee, AL (Distant Town setting); University of West Florida is in Pensacola, FL (Small City setting).
- Tuskegee University is a private, non-profit 4-year institution. University of West Florida is a public, non-profit 4-year institution.
- Student-to-faculty ratio: Tuskegee University 14:1; University of West Florida 22:1.
Tuskegee University vs. University of West Florida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Tuskegee University or University of West Florida?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of West Florida than Tuskegee University ($10,092 vs. $24,344).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Tuskegee University are 19.7% lower than at University of West Florida ($9,980 vs. $12,432).
- Tuskegee University is 299.2% more expensive for in-state tuition than University of West Florida (about $19,026 more per year; $25,386.00 vs. $6,360.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 31.9% higher at Tuskegee University than at University of West Florida (about $6,145 more per year; $25,386.00 vs. $19,241.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at University of West Florida than at Tuskegee University (85% vs. 71%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by Tuskegee University students is 107.5% larger than aid received by University of West Florida students ($19,910 vs. $9,595).
Tuskegee University vs. University of West Florida Admissions comparison
Which college is harder to get into, Tuskegee University or University of West Florida?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between University of West Florida and Tuskegee University.
- The typical SAT score (median estimate) at Tuskegee University (1130) is the same as at University of West Florida (1130).
- Incoming University of West Florida students have a 1 point higher typical ACT composite (median estimate) (23 vs. 22 at Tuskegee University).
-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Tuskegee University 995/1255; University of West Florida 1020/1230.
-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Tuskegee University 18/26; University of West Florida 20/27.
- Submitting SAT or ACT scores: Tuskegee University - Test optional; University of West Florida - Required.
- Typical fall application deadline: Tuskegee University Apr 15, 2027; University of West Florida Jun 1, 2027.
- Accepted freshman University of West Florida students have a 0.5 point higher average high school GPA (3.6) than students at Tuskegee University (3.1).
- University of West Florida has a higher acceptance rate (58.2%) than Tuskegee University (48.7%).
- The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 13.9% at Tuskegee University vs. 26.1% at University of West Florida.
Tuskegee University vs. University of West Florida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for Tuskegee University and University of West Florida?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- University of West Florida's six-year graduation rate (48%) is higher than Tuskegee University's (43%).
- Graduates from University of West Florida earn a median of about $300 more per year than Tuskegee University graduates about ten years after starting college ($41,200 vs. $40,900),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
- Among federal student loan borrowers, University of West Florida graduates have a $13,372 lower median loan debt than Tuskegee University graduates ($18,750 vs. $32,122).
- Among borrowers, University of West Florida graduates have an estimated $139 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than Tuskegee University graduates ($193 vs. $332).
- More University of West Florida gra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Tuskegee University students, three years after graduation. (55% vs. 46%)
